You can't add more hours to the day!
But you can make better use of your time!
One of my biggest challenges is finding the time to do it all. Sound familiar? I work full time and after I am finished with my work day, it is very difficult to find the energy at home to work on my real passion which is my Photographic Art.There is always the weekend, right? Well, let's see; by the time I do the laundry, do a little house cleaning, and I do mean "a little", buy some groceries, (you got to eat right?), fulfill my one Saturday a month volunteering at the artist's gallery I belong to, take care of my beloved dog Kayla, run errands, visit my mom, etc, etc, Oh my god, where did the time go?
So this is where decisions need to be made about priorities. My theory is that priorities should be broken down into the following 3 categories:
1- Must be done- (Take care of the kids; I don't have any but I do have a dog that needs to be cared for, pay the bills, buy food, wash the clothes, visit my mom, exercise).
2- Needs to be done at some point, but it's not really that important- (Wash the car, bath the dog, go clothes shopping, read the stacks of articles and emails that you might learn something helpful from, learn some new techniques on Adobe Photoshop)
3- Longing to do because I love it and it brings me much happiness - (Create a new piece of art, go on a picture taking excursion, a bike ride, a walk on the beach with my dog, create a Squidoo lens!).
I make weekly lists of the things I need to do and want to do and I fit those things into my schedule based on the 3 categories above.
Here's the thing I have learned. I do not have to run the vacuum every week although my dog is part Husky and sheds like crazy! (I do brush her every night which helps with the shedding). So really it's about working smarter, being organized and not thinking that every aspect of your life has to be perfectly ordered. That's kind of hard for someone like me who likes order because it makes my mind more at ease to be creative. But I'm getting over that.
I try not to be so hard on myself. It's too stressful to try and do it all and have time to pursue my creativity.
My strategy now is to break things down into smaller increments of time. For example, spend 15 minutes every day cleaning instead of taking 2 hours to do it every weekend. I was very surprised that little changes like this have created more time that I can put toward my creativity.
The other thing that has helped me was de-cluttering my home. I cleaned out and organized my entire home so that it makes it easier to have things be a little dusty until I get around to it because my space looks "tidy". The key to this is putting things back in their place when you are finished. Doing this has also accomplished a couple of other things. More stuff to sell on eBay and the de-cluttered environment just feels more calm so I don't feel stressed out about what needs to be done. Scroll down for more about organization.
Last but not least, I now get up 15 minutes earlier in the morning. This one was tough because I like my sleep! But those extra 15 minutes have given me more time that I use wisely.
I hope you will try some of these things because they really do work. Thanks for reading and good luck to you as you find the time to be creative!!
